## Deployment

Welcome to the Fernwell Wiki team. Before deploying, understand that role-based access is enforced at the rendering layer, not just the API. Each space in Fernwell maps to one of three roles: reader, curator, or steward. Stewards can alter permission inheritance, so grant that role sparingly. The deploy script validates role mappings against the directory service and aborts on any mismatch, which prevents silent privilege drift. After validation passes, the deployer writes the runtime settings shown below.

settings of yajop-kahof:
holael:
  log_level: info
  metrics_host: metrics.holael.tolvaqlabs.internal
  pool_size: 16

Step 6 — Bulk Edit Hooks (Quillgate Admin)

Plugin authors: bulk edits in the Quillgate admin table fire your `beforeBatch` hook once per chunk, not per row, so keep it fast. Test with at least 10k rows in staging before you push — chunk sizing changes broke two plugins last cycle. When you're happy, package the plugin and sign it for the marketplace with the key below.

deploy key for tajef-kagef: bky4_vqkM

## Env Vars — Garage Feed

Quick notes for the sync: the Stallwick occupancy feed now pushes counts from all four downtown decks every 30 seconds. `GF_POLL_MS` and `GF_DECK_FILTER` behave as before, no drama there. The only gotcha is the upstream sensor gateway now requires an auth credential instead of IP allowlisting, so that has to live in the env file. Put the credential line right below this paragraph.

secret setting of fajof-tagep: VAULT_KEY13=796f7aba7157f

# Corville Gateway — Environments

Corville Gateway hot-reloads its configuration in all environments, so plugin authors should never assume values are fixed at startup. Dev reloads on every file save; staging and prod poll every thirty seconds. Plugins must re-read settings via the context handle, not cached copies. For reference, the staging environment currently reloads with the following values.

config for kajeg-kahog:
WENIX_LOG_LEVEL=debug
WENIX_METRICS_HOST=metrics.wenix.qirvansys.corp
WENIX_POOL_SIZE=4